Orchard Place is where you'll find Iowa's experts in children's mental health specializing in emotional and behavioral disorders. In 2020, Orchard Place served 7,535 children and adolescents in 32 programs ranging from school-based therapy to residential psychiatric care. Bullying isn’t just “kids being kids”—it can have serious and lasting effects on a child’s mental health. Youth who experience bullying are at higher risk for anxiety, depression, low self-esteem, and even suicidal thoughts. It can also lead to struggles with academic performance, social isolation, and long-term emotional scars. ?? Speak Up: If you see bullying happening, stand up for the person being targeted or report it to an adult. ?? Educate & Support: Talk about the effects of bullying and encourage kindness in schools, families, and communities. ?? Create Safe Spaces: Parents, educators, and mentors can help by fostering inclusive, supportive environments where youth feel safe. Did you know that quality sleep is essential for children’s mental health? A good night’s rest helps youth and teens regulate emotions, improve focus, and build resilience against stress and anxiety. Lack of sleep, on the other hand, can lead to mood swings, difficulty concentrating, and even long-term mental health challenges. To support your child’s well-being: ? Establish a consistent bedtime routine ? Limit screen time before bed ? Create a calm and comfortable sleep environment ?
